How to Meditate on Today's Scripture
Practical steps to let God's Word renew your mind and guide your daily walk.
1. Read Prayerfully
Pause and ask the Holy Spirit to open your eyes to the living truth in this passage.
2. Meditate on Truth
Reflect on what this scripture reveals about God's holy character, His promises, and Christ's redemptive love.
3. Pray from the Heart
Speak with God honestly, aligning your desires with His sovereign will and trusting His guidance.
4. Walk in Obedience
Carry this verse with you today, practicing faith, forgiveness, and mercy in every interaction.
